Frontier Airlines 

Frontier Airlines takes you through a lot of places with its ultra-low-cost flights. It is one of the major American airlines that focuses on providing you with the best experience during your trip. 

  • Frontier provides you with low-cost flights by reducing the number of amenities provided. You won’t get a checked bag, in-flight entertainment, or seat selection in base fares. 
  • This airline serves approximately 100 destinations which includes both international as well as domestic flights. This gives you a lot of options when it comes to traveling. 
  • Frontier may not provide a lot of snacks on flights, you can always purchase but then you have to pay extra. 

Phoenix Sky Harbour International Airport 

Phoenix Sky Harbour International Airport (PHX) is the largest as well as the busiest airport in Arizona and it provides flights connecting Phoenix and surrounding regions. This airport serves both domestic as well as international flights to various destinations. Phoenix Sky Harbour International Airport acts as a base for Frontier Airlines and Southwest Airlines. There are 4 terminals in this airport namely 1,2,3, and 4. 

  • Terminal 1 is one of the oldest airports at PHX and it serves only general aviation as well as some international flights. 
  • Terminal 2 is home to most of the domestic flights with major being that of United Airlines, American Airlines, and Delta Airlines. 
  • Terminal 3 is larger than the other two terminals and it only serves American Airlines flights. 
  • Terminal 4 is the largest one among these three and serves both international as well as domestic flights. The flights include that of Southwest Airlines, American Airlines, and international carriers as well. 
  • You can easily transport between one and another terminal, you just have to take a PHX sky train, an automated people mover, and you can also take rental cars. 
  • There are a lot of amenities provided by PHX that include dining, shops, relaxation spots, as well as family amenities.
